RaMBaM's introduction to his Mishne Torah traces the chain of Torah and explains why a unified code was needed after the Talmud. This bilingual Hebrew-English edition presents a new translation of the text in its Geonic-Andalusian context. It provides a focused, reader-friendly commentary, clarifies key terms, and cross-references other works from the tradition. Based on the most accurate girsaot available, this new translation and commentary offer a reliable, elegant entry point for students, scholars, and anyone seeking to study the Oral Law as a living legal system. Introduced by Rabbi Joseph Dweck Translated by Ben Rothstein Da'at Press
